Transaction 5fe6c63ba3407d3216796e0f8239e9993c2576769bf6e7c2e5ff9c2cc4ce9bb8

20 Input
2 Outputs
  • 5fe6c63ba3407d3216796e0f8239e9993c2576769bf6e7c2e5ff9c2cc4ce9bb8:0
  • value  1622778
    address  1CvNkB4zNWKdFt8FfjBmf4W5W1oAPn29dh
  • 5fe6c63ba3407d3216796e0f8239e9993c2576769bf6e7c2e5ff9c2cc4ce9bb8:1
  • value  140000000
    address  1dice6gJgPDYz8PLQyJb8cgPBnmWqCSuF